Avoca is a community in Luzerne County, Pennsylvania, home to 2,523 residents. At $68,103, its median household income sits above Luzerne County's $62,321.
From 2019 to 2023, Avoca's population declined 3.8% from 2,623 to 2,523, while its median home value rose 48.0% from $112,600 to $166,600.
14.2% of adults 25 and older hold a bachelor's degree or higher. Owners occupy 77.1% of the area's occupied homes.

| Year | Population | Median household income | Median home value | Median gross rent |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2019 | 2,623 | $64,338 | $112,600 | $745 |
| 2020 | 2,612 | $62,143 | $134,900 | $754 |
| 2021 | 2,518 | $61,797 | $137,800 | $820 |
| 2022 | 2,527 | $65,924 | $156,800 | $889 |
| 2023 | 2,523 | $68,103 | $166,600 | $987 |
Each year is a US Census Bureau ACS 5-year estimate ending that year.
